Australia opened the 2000 Summer Olympics Friday night with Australian sprinter and Aborigine Cathy Freeman lighting the Olympic cauldron. SI's Leigh Montville says now that Freeman has made history there is even more pressure on her to win gold. The cauldron lighting ended the 4 1/2-hour Opening Ceremonies that sampled every facet of the country's rich heritage.
